Oregon SB 558 (2023R1) — Relating to over-the-counter hearing aids; and declaring an emergency.
Exempts from regulation by Advisory Council on Hearing Aids and Health Licensing Office over-the-counter hearing aid. Defines "over-the-counter hearing aid."
